![](https://img-blog.csdnimg.cn/64afe9f83ff547c0ac883fa16d2c09b2.jpeg?x-oss-process=image/resize,m_fixed,h_224,w_224)
MyBatis学习
文章平均质量分 95
这是我记录MyBatis学习记录笔记的专栏。
Luck1y
关关难过关关过
展开
-
MyBatis 缓存
MyBatis缓存,一级缓存、二级缓存。原创 2023-08-05 16:40:46 · 30 阅读 · 0 评论 -
MyBatis 动态SQL
MyBatis 动态SQL、动态SQL元素,常用标签。原创 2023-08-05 16:37:35 · 35 阅读 · 0 评论 -
MyBatis 复杂查询环境搭建
MyBatis复杂查询环境搭建,多对一、一对多原创 2023-08-05 16:36:06 · 51 阅读 · 0 评论 -
MyBatis 使用注解开发
MyBatis使用注解开发笔记原创 2023-08-03 23:21:58 · 40 阅读 · 0 评论 -
MyBatis配置解析,日志和分页
SqlSession 的实例不是线程安全的,因此是不能被共享的,所以它的最佳的作用域是请求或方法作用域。绝对不能将 SqlSession 实例的引用放在一个类的静态域,甚至一个类的实例变量也不行。因此,通过方法参数传递的属性具有最高优先级,resource/url 属性中指定的配置文件次之,最低优先级的则是 properties 元素中指定的属性。方法二:可以指定一个包名,Mybatis会在包名下面搜索需要的JavaBean,扫描实体类的包,包下的类的默认别名就是这个类的类名,首字母小写(建议)原创 2023-08-02 20:35:20 · 217 阅读 · 0 评论 -
MyBatis CRUD增删改查
Map传递参数,直接在sql中写key即可~ 【parameterType=“map”】对象传递参数,直接在sql中写对象的属性即可~【parameterType=“Object”】只有。原创 2023-08-01 17:05:03 · 42 阅读 · 0 评论 -
搭建第一个MyBatis程序
我们先看看 XML 定义语句的方式,事实上 MyBatis 提供的所有特性都可以利用基于 XML 的映射语言来实现,这使得 MyBatis 在过去的数年间得以流行。但现在有了一种更简洁的方式——使用和指定语句的参数和返回值相匹配的接口(比如 BlogMapper.class),现在你的代码不仅更清晰,更加类型安全,还不用担心可能出错的字符串字面值以及强制类型转换。**命名解析:**为了减少输入量,MyBatis 对所有具有名称的配置元素(包括语句,结果映射,缓存等)使用了如下的命名解析规则。原创 2023-08-01 13:36:08 · 33 阅读 · 0 评论 -
MyBatis简介
MyBatis 是一款优秀的持久层框架它支持自定义 SQL、存储过程以及高级映射。MyBatis 免除了几乎所有的 JDBC 代码以及设置参数和获取结果集的工作。MyBatis 可以通过简单的 XML 或注解来配置和映射原始类型、接口和 Java POJO(Plain Old Java Objects,普通老式 Java 对象)为数据库中的记录。MyBatis本是apache的一个开源项目iBatis,2010年这个项目。原创 2023-07-31 21:43:50 · 32 阅读 · 0 评论